		<description>&lt;i&gt;"Unfortunately, this data does not prove or disprove the mercury hypothesis. You only proved that Kirby is an idiot."&lt;/i&gt;

A little history Mr Sigma.

A lot of us only got interested in the CDDS data when it was touted by the mercury militia leaders (Rollens, Schafer, Handley, Kirby etc etc) that it was the rising figures in CDDS that proved the 'epidemic' was caused by vaccines as they detected a downward blip at one point.

We pointed out to them that CDDS could not be used to prove or disprove. and then Kirby made his infamous statement about the CDDS data not dropping by 2007 causing a bad hit to the mercury hypothesis. We decided to hold him to his word.

So, your section about us establishing Kirby is an idiot is correct.

However, we have to acknowledge the reality. If mercury in vaccines is the sole cause of autism (as believed by same group above) then these data do in fact establish they're wrong. What they believe would simply be impossible given the data.

Questions:

1) Do they want to now claim that CDDS data isn't actually that good after all? Fine, but this undermines the 'epidemic' idea.
2) Do they want to claim it 'other things' other than thiomersal? Fine, but that undermines every sinlge point they've made based on that premise between 1992 and now.</description>
